One of the surprising joys of downtown Los Angeles—a city most visitors【C7】 ________of as one great freeway where no one even thinks of walking—is Grand Central Market on South Broadway.Opened in 1917 on the ground floor of the Homer Laughlin Building and designed by the English -born 【C8】arch________ John B Parkinson, the market has served succeeding generations of immigrants.Today, 80% of those who shop here daily are Hispanic Americans, a fact reflected in the wealth of fresh fruit, vegetables and Spanish delis.Most of these, though, display their wares under all-American neon signs hung from the reinforced concrete beams of an innovative building where Frank Lloyd Wright, the most famous of all US architects, once ran his studio.
For sheer architectural beauty, Europe and the Middle East offer the【C9】________(fine) of all covered markets.Despite intense competition from opulent palazzos and mesmerising art -laced churches, few visitors to Venice can fail to be impressed by the Pescheria, the covered fish market set cheek-by-gill with Rialto Bridge.A fish market has existed near here since 1097, although the existing Neo-Gothic building designed by Domenico Rupolo and painter Cesare Laurentidates from 1907.Look up at the capitals 【C10】________(crown) the columns supporting the roof: they sport fish heads rather than classically correct volutes or acanthus leaves.
